Co-axial Cable Insertion and Return Loss Measurements

A tutorial on Co-axial Cable Insertion and Return Loss Measurements is available at www.tutorialsweb.com with the following contents:

  1.  What is return loss

    Return loss is a measure of VSWR (Voltage Standing Wave Ratio), expressed in decibels (db). The return-loss is caused due to impedance mismatch between two or more circuits. For a simple cable assembly, there will be a mismatch where the connector is mated with the cable. There may be an impedance mismatch caused by nick or cuts in a cable. At microwave frequencies, the material properties as well as the dimensions of the cable or connector plays important role in determining the impedance match or mismatch. A high value of return-loss denotes better quality of the system under test (or device under test).  For example, a cable with a return loss of 21 db is better than another similar cable with a return loss of 14 db, and so on.
